> SelectionVectorRemover in most of the cases is downstream to Filter which reduces the number of records to be copied in output container. In those cases if SelectionVectorRemover can pack the output batch to maximum utilization that will reduce the number of output batches from it and will help to improve performance. During Lateral & Unnest  Performance evaluation we have noticed a significant decrease in performance as number of batches increases for same number of rows (i.e. Batch is not fully packed)
